How to Buy a Party Dress

Lucky How-To
Michael Waring
  • Sit down in it: You might suddenly discover that a full-skirted dress is too poufy, or a sexy dress is actually closer to obscene.

  • Move around in it, so you're sure it can handle the activities you intend it for. The last thing you want is to get out on the dance floor and then realize you're going to be tugging your dress up all night.

  • As you check out a dress' fit, keep your mind open to visiting a tailor. Straps, sleeves, and hemlines are generally not difficult or expensive to alter.
